More about the role

This is an exciting job opportunity for you as a Quality Manager in Burlington, Massachusetts with Signify to formulate and implement the business’ long-term quality, regulatory, and compliance policy.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Enforce compliance to quality management system, develop and maintain quality processes, and support audits of the quality management system.
  • Manage compliance of products to regulatory requirements (related to safety, EMC, and the environment) from around the world to support global sales of products.
  • Lead handling of escalated field quality complaints (including internal and external communication) from around the world to ensure customer satisfaction.
  • Make final decisions on quality-related topics. Respond to customer inquiries on quality-related topics.
  • Lead quality reporting and drive improvements in KPIs including Cost of Non-Quality, Field Failure Rates, zero hour return rates, Field Incidents, Complaint Resolution Time, customer NPS, Employee Engagement survey results, Delivery Reliability Metrics (DRM), and various advanced quality metrics related to FMEA action implementation, AQP maturity, etc.
  • Motivate and inspire members of the quality team and other teams to resolve existing issues, prevent future issues, and pursue continuous improvement in quality.
  • Motivate employees to perform at the highest level.
  • Coach, train, and develop team members on key aspects of Quality and new product development including Supplier Quality, Customer/Field Quality, Structured Problem Solving, Root Cause Analysis, Advanced Quality, Risk Management, PPAP, 8D, FMEA, Validation testing, Quality Management Systems, ISO9001:2015, Compliance Engineering, New Product Development and Launch processes.
  • Lead and manage a team of approximately 7-8 direct reports (including one people manager managing additional employees) responsible for various aspects of product quality including: Advanced Quality, Compliance Engineering, and Field Quality Engineering.
  • Responsible for working closely with product development teams to ensure new and existing products meet all applicable safety, EMC, and environmental regulations.
  • Identify applicable standards, interpret them, and translate them into clear requirements for R&D engineers to follow as they develop new and improved products.
  • Interface with regulatory agencies (including UL and FCC) to achieve and maintain certification for new and existing products and work with other compliance engineers to achieve certifications for other regions, while serving as the overall compliance representative on the project teams for most new product development projects.
  • Responsible for Prediction of Reliability and Lifetime of Product based on the design parameters and test results after running simulation on reliability tools.
  • Provide guidance to design engineers, Test engineers team during new product development on robust Quality Tests Plans, Test Standard Operating Procedures, implementing lifetime prediction tools, Component Derating Guidelines, Voltage- Current Mapping.
  • Review new and existing Technical Standard Operating Procedures (TSOPs) and update as per project requirements.
  • He will ensure that customer and compliance requirements are incorporated into product functional specifications and support risk and failure analysis (DFMEA) using robust engineering tool to ensure functional specification requirements and severity are fully met.
  • Directly supervises 7-8 employees with the following job titles: Field Quality Manager ; Advanced Quality Engineer ; Validation Engineer; Quality Lab Engineer; Quality Lab Technician ; and Product Compliance Engineer.
  • 10% international and domestic travel required.
